Women’s Fragrance for Beginners
Your first fragrance is a starting point for learning your taste, not a lifelong commitment.
Where to begin
- Choose a versatile, well-loved fragrance within a family you’re drawn to.
- Test on your own skin, over a full day, before buying a full bottle.
- Learn basic application — pulse points, moderate quantity — before building a wider collection.
Frequently asked questions
Should a beginner start with a light or a bold fragrance?
A moderate, versatile scent is generally the friendlier starting point — you can explore bolder options once you understand your preferences better.
